VERBDefinition of agree
When two people agree about something, they have the same ideas. They both think the same things are true.
Example: We agree that it will probably rain this afternoon.
When two people agree to do some things, they say something like "if you do this, then I will do that." After they agree, then they must do the things they said.
Example: We agreed to pay him $100 to paint the walls.
